Explore Madagascar’s Iconic Stone Forest and Unique Biodiversity
Tsingy de Bemaraha National Park is a geological marvel, famous for its dramatic limestone pinnacles, deep canyons, hanging bridges, and rich biodiversity. Located northwest of Morondava, it takes approximately 8–10 hours to reach the village of Bekopaka, the park’s gateway, via adventurous off-road trails and scenic ferry crossings.
Once there, you can explore both the Grand Tsingy and Petit Tsingy, guided by knowledgeable locals who will help you navigate the sharp limestone paths and discover endemic wildlife such as lemurs, birds, and reptiles. Optional experiences include canoeing along rivers, visiting local villages, and photography stops at panoramic viewpoints.
